How To Get There

Murchison Falls National Park is accessible by road, about a 4–5-hour’ drive from Kampala via Masindi. Alternatively, visitors can fly from Entebbe or Kampala’s Kajjansi Airstrip to Pakuba, Bugungu, or Chobe airstrips near the park, offering a quicker, scenic route into Uganda’s premier safari destination.

Wildlife to See

Murchison Falls National Park offers one of Uganda’s richest wildlife experiences. Visitors can spot elephants, giraffes, buffaloes, lions, and leopards roaming the savannah, while hippos and crocodiles thrive along the Nile. Antelope species like Uganda kob and hartebeest are abundant across the plains. The park is also a birder’s paradise, with over 450 species recorded, including the iconic shoebill stork, African fish eagle, and colorful kingfishers, making every safari unforgettable.
